Celine Dion got doctors on standby for “successful” comeback.

Celine is set to perform 16 shows back-to-back from September 12 to October 17 at Paris La Défense Arena, marking her stage comeback after a six-year gap.

For those unaware, Celine was found to be suffering from stiff person syndrome in 2022, due to which the singer took a long hiatus, but now she is willing to return onstage.

An insider revealed to Radar Online that her comeback has raised fresh concerns, stating, "Céline is determined to get back onstage, but nobody around her is willing to gamble with her health."

They went on to say, "She knows her limits, and the people around her know them too."

"Nobody wants her pushing herself past the point of what her body can handle," the insider added.

Further speaking about the preparation, the source claimed that "The doctors are there because everyone wants this comeback to be successful – and safe."

They noted, "Her preparations have been intense."

"She has been doing 90-minute Pilates sessions three times a week, along with twice-weekly ballet classes, as she works to rebuild her strength and stamina," they further noted.

It is pertinent to mention that the singer is known for her global hits, including My Heart Will Go On, The Power of Love, Think Twice, and many more.
